Frequently Asked Questions

How is Social Security disability different from workers compensation?
Social Security disability is a federal program based on your work history and medical condition, while workers comp covers workplace injuries. This firm handles both, and can pursue them simultaneously when appropriate for your situation.
What if my Social Security disability claim was denied?
Denials are common and can often be successfully appealed. Eric Gritz Law has experience with the appeals process and can strengthen your case with additional medical evidence and legal arguments for reconsideration.
Can I have both a workers comp claim and a personal injury case?
Yes, in many situations. If your workplace injury resulted from someone else's negligence beyond your employer, you may have both a workers comp claim and a third-party injury case. This firm evaluates both options.
